  • Abstract
    The realization of cost estimates on projects is a process of fundamental importance to ensure the economic viability of these endeavors. Specifically in software development projects where typically the focus of management is on project execution processes that add value and generate customer satisfaction, the estimation of costs should be done quickly, but with accuracy. In this type of environment, an approach that can be used is the parametric estimate, which bases its calculations on historical data to establish the project\´s costs. In order perform this approach, a method that can be used with great advantage is the Monte Carlo simulation (MCS). The objective of this study is to understand, through a case study in a software development company, as this method can be performed in this type of project pointing their advantages and disadvantages. Among the main results showed that MCS provides, in a rapid way, a baseline for managing project costs which supports the decisions made. Moreover, associating with a graph of "S" curve with simulated values, it generated visual control ("traffic light") which facilitates the cost control during the project
